Hi all. I was wondering what it would take to incorporate an avatar that can actually interact with the environment in Trainz? What I mean is that you are actually in the game. You can get on, off, in and out of the loco's, cars, and buildings. Walk through the passenger cars, climb on the water towers, enter buildings like the yard-master's office, etc. You could play as a brakeman and could jump off a slow moving train, run ahead, throw a switch and jump back on as it goes by. Is this "pie in the sky" or could it be done rather easily? I saw in another thread a member mentioned the EA Battlefield franchise of games. They are fantastic if for no other reason than you can walk up to a tank and get in. Virtually every vehicle in the game allows you to get in and out--walk around it--etc. If not available from Auran, would this be something someone could come up with as an add-on for others to download into the Trainz games? Just asking as I think this would add an incredible dimension to the game. Thanks.
 
I once did something slightly like what you are suggesting, but not as advanced. Using invisible track, and a traincar asset which was just a small box with an Invisicab, I was able to walk along streets, through station buildings (often the interiors don't look too good!) up or down the station stairs and onto the platforms. I have no idea how one could board trains though, as I have no idea how to do scripting.
You might like to try it, I had fun with it.
